LONG-TERM ANTICOAGULATION THERAPY IN SECONDARY PREVENTION OF ACUTE CORONARY SYNDROME: HOW TO CHOOSE THE PATIENT?
The review tells about challenges of antithrombotic therapy in patients after acute coronary syndrome. The efficacy and safety of long-term administration of anticoagulants (warfarin as well as novel anticoagulants), in addition to standard antiplatelet therapy, is discussed. The focus is on rivar...
